A Christmas Service in the German Language: Sunday, Jan. 4 at 5:45 p.m.

This year, our German Christmas Service will be held Sunday, January 4 at 5:45 pm. The service begins with prelude music and candle lighting. The service will be led by Pastor Maxon with special music by Ted and Sarajane Williams, harp and guitar duo as well as guest vocalists to lead the carols in German.

Even if you do not speak German, this is a very special service of tradition and beauty. A German cookie fellowship will follow.

100 Year Fellowship: June 9

The Stewardship Committee is holding a 100 Year Fellowship in the Parish Hall Sunday, June 9 after the church service. Our church building turns 100 years old this year (1924 – 2024) and this is just the start of the celebration. Please, join us for refreshments and sweet treats that were popular in 1924. Everyone is invited.
